Co to jest macierz dyskowa? Zasady działania, rodzaje i zastosowanie
W dobie rosnącej ilości danych, które generują firmy i użytkownicy prywatni, tradycyjne nośniki pamięci coraz częściej okazują się niewystarczające. Dlatego coraz większą popularność zyskują macierze dyskowe – nowoczesne systemy przechowywania danych, które łączą wydajność, bezpieczeństwo i skalowalność. W tym artykule wyjaśniamy co to jest macierz dyskowa, jak działa i jakie są jej rodzaje.
Co to jest macierz dyskowa?
Macierz dyskowa (ang. disk array) to system składający się z wielu połączonych ze sobą dysków twardych (HDD) lub dysków półprzewodnikowych (SSD), które działają jako jedna logiczna całość.
Celem macierzy jest zwiększenie pojemności, wydajności oraz bezpieczeństwa danych w porównaniu do pojedynczego dysku.
W praktyce oznacza to, że dane są rozproszone, dublowane lub dzielone na fragmenty pomiędzy różne dyski. Dzięki temu system potrafi szybciej odczytywać i zapisywać informacje oraz chronić je przed utratą w razie awarii jednego z nośników.
Jak działa macierz dyskowa?
Zasada działania macierzy dyskowej opiera się na koncepcji RAID (Redundant Array of Independent Disks) – czyli „nadmiarowej macierzy niezależnych dysków”.
Technologia ta polega na takim rozmieszczeniu danych, aby uzyskać równowagę między szybkością, pojemnością i bezpieczeństwem.
W zależności od konfiguracji RAID, dane mogą być:
-
kopiowane (dla zwiększenia bezpieczeństwa – mirroring),
-
dzielone na części (dla większej prędkości – striping),
-
łączone w sposób mieszany (dla optymalnego balansu – np. RAID 5, RAID 10).
Macierz jest zwykle zarządzana przez kontroler RAID – dedykowany układ lub oprogramowanie, które koordynuje zapis, odczyt i rekonstrukcję danych.
Rodzaje macierzy dyskowych
W zależności od sposobu budowy i zastosowania, macierze dzieli się na kilka typów:
1. DAS (Direct Attached Storage)
Macierz podłączona bezpośrednio do jednego serwera lub komputera.
Zalety: prostota, niskie koszty, wysoka wydajność lokalna.
Wady: brak współdzielenia danych między wieloma urządzeniami.
2. NAS (Network Attached Storage)
Macierz podłączona do sieci, dostępna dla wielu użytkowników.
Zalety: łatwy dostęp przez sieć, prostota konfiguracji, idealna dla małych firm.
Wady: ograniczona skalowalność i wydajność w porównaniu do systemów SAN.
3. SAN (Storage Area Network)
Profesjonalne rozwiązanie dla dużych firm i centrów danych. Łączy serwery z macierzą za pomocą szybkiej sieci (np. Fibre Channel lub iSCSI).
Zalety: bardzo wysoka wydajność, bezpieczeństwo, skalowalność.
Wady: wysoki koszt wdrożenia i utrzymania.
Najpopularniejsze poziomy RAID w macierzach dyskowych
-
RAID 0 – maksymalna wydajność, brak zabezpieczenia danych.
-
RAID 1 – pełne bezpieczeństwo (kopiowanie danych), mniejsza pojemność.
-
RAID 5 – kompromis między wydajnością a ochroną danych.
-
RAID 6 – jeszcze większe bezpieczeństwo, dzięki podwójnej redundancji.
-
RAID 10 (1+0) – połączenie szybkości RAID 0 i niezawodności RAID 1.
Każdy poziom RAID ma inne zastosowanie – od szybkich systemów baz danych, przez serwery plików, po archiwa kopii zapasowych.
Opracowano we współpracy z serwisem Macierze Netapp